【fix】 自定义netty 接收数据缓冲期控制接收数据大小

This commit is contained in:
wujiawei
2024-08-28 16:57:31 +08:00
parent fd364c78e7
commit 629910e860
19 changed files with 236 additions and 34 deletions

View File

@ -9,9 +9,9 @@ mvn clean package -Pnative
```shell
mvn spring-boot:build-image -Pnative
docker tag docker.io/library/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ker tag docker.io/library/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-NATIVE-SNAPSHOT
```
@ -33,7 +33,7 @@ doc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-cl
### run
```shell
docker run -d -it --privileged --name client -p 6004:6004 regist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ker run -d -it --privileged --name client -p 6004:6004 regist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-NATIVE-SNAPSHOT
```

View File

@ -34,7 +34,7 @@ spec:
- name: spring.lazy.netty.client.client-id
value: wu-lazy-cloud-heartbeat-client-start
image: >-
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.6-JDK17-NATIVE-SNAPSHOT
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-client-start:1.2.7-JDK17-NATIVE-SNAPSHOT
imagePullPolicy: Always
name: wu-lazy-cloud-heartbeat-client-start
resources: {}

View File

@ -11,9 +11,9 @@ mvn clean package -Pnative
```shell
mvn spring-boot:build-image -Pnative
docker tag docker.io/library/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ker tag docker.io/library/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-NATIVE-SNAPSHOT
```

View File

@ -73,7 +73,7 @@ spec:
- configMapRef:
name: wu-lazy-cloud-heartbeat-server-cluster-start-conf
image: >-
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.6-JDK17-NATIVE-SNAPSHOT
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-NATIVE-SNAPSHOT
imagePullPolicy: Always
name: network-server-cluster-start
ports:

View File

@ -54,7 +54,7 @@ spec:
- configMapRef:
name: wu-lazy-cloud-heartbeat-server-cluster-start-conf
image: >-
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.6-JDK17-NATIVE-SNAPSHOT
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-cluster-start:1.2.7-JDK17-NATIVE-SNAPSHOT
imagePullPolicy: Always
name: network-server-cluster-start
ports:

View File

@ -11,9 +11,9 @@ mvn clean package -Pnative
```shell
mvn spring-boot:build-image -Pnative
docker tag docker.io/library/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ker tag docker.io/library/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-SNAPSHOT regist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-NATIVE-SNAPSHOT
```
@ -30,7 +30,7 @@ docker push regist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-se
```RUN
docker run -d -it -p 6001:6001 --name wu-lazy-cloud-heartbeat-server-start regist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.6-JDK17-NATIVE-SNAPSHOT
docker run -d -it -p 6001:6001 --name wu-lazy-cloud-heartbeat-server-start regist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-NATIVE-SNAPSHOT
http://127.0.0.1:6001/swagger-ui/index.html

View File

@ -41,7 +41,7 @@ spec:
- name: spring.datasource.driver-class-name
value: com.mysql.cj.jdbc.Driver
image: >-
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.6-JDK17-NATIVE-SNAPSHOT
registry.cn-hangzhou.aliyuncs.com/wu-lazy/wu-lazy-cloud-heartbeat-server-start:1.2.7-JDK17-NATIVE-SNAPSHOT
imagePullPolicy: Always
name: wu-lazy-cloud-heartbeat-server
resources: {}

View File

@ -12,6 +12,7 @@ spring:
node-id: default #当前服务ID
node-host: 127.0.0.1 # 当前节点host
node-port: 7001 # 当前节点端口
enable-flow-control: true # 允许流量控制,代理性能不太好
ddl-configure:
ddl-auto: create